Step 1
Combine the seasoning mix and evenly distribute over the meat. Then, place the meat in the refrigerator, uncovered for 4 to 6 hours.
Step 2
Preheat your smoker to 225° F. Place the seasoned meat on the the smoker and allow to smoke to an internal temperature of 145°. About 60 to 90 minutes, depending on the thickness of the chops.
Step 3
(Optional) Slather a bit of the BBQ sauce on each porch chop and reverse sear at the end.
Step 4
Tend the meat loosely with foil and allow to rest at least 5 minutes before serving. Serve with optional barbecue sauce.
